I definitely think the tire will matter more that the width. When I put new wheels on and went with C6 Z06 spyders, they came with the Goodyear run flats mounted with about a third left on them. I could light them up at will on my basically stock C5 even though they are 325s. Plenty wide. I killed those with one day at the track and put on the same sized pilot super sports (stock C6 Z06 ) 325s. Not very easy to break them loose now.
They are Forgestar F14's, the color is what they call "satin bronze" and they measure 18x9.5 +50 offset semi concave, and 19x11 +53 offset deep concave. They are wrapped in Hankook Ventus V12 EVO.2 K120's in 265/35/18, and 305/30/19 respectively.
